Based on Frank Sinatra’s 1974 Australian visit. A small-time promoter banks his career on booking Sinatra for a countrywide tour but when Ol' Blue Eyes insults the national press, the entire tour is put in jeopardy.
The film, also released as THE NIGHT WE CALLED IT A DAY, seems a highly romanticized view of Sinatra's dust up with Aussie press but it actually happened. This is an entertaining film with a solid cast, especially Rose Byrne (DAMAGES) and Joel Edgerton as the young promoter who bets all his dreams on getting Ol Blue Eyes to perform down under. Recommended.
